NC to stay away from UT foundation day celebrations on October 31
SRINAGAR — National Conference (NC) on Wednesday said it would stay away from the Union Territory’s foundation day celebrations on October 31 as it does not accept the status and wants restoration of statehood at the earliest. “No one from the party will attend the UT foundation day function as we don’t accept the status,” […]

Waheed Para demands end of reservation policy in J&K, terms it ‘unjust’
SRINAGAR — PDP leader Waheed Para on Wednesday called for the scrapping of the reservation policy in Jammu and Kashmir, saying it can compromise the long-term quality and competence of institutions.
